Welcome to the Royal Victoria Eye and Ear Hospital. The Hospital was established in 1897, by the ‘Dublin
Eye and Ear Hospital Act’ in 1897.
This enabled the amalgamation of the National Eye Hospital, founded by Isaac Ryall in 1814 and St.
Mark’s Ophthalmic Hospital for diseases of the Eye and Ear, founded by Sir William Wilde in 1844.
With the creation of this new institution came the need for expansion and in 1899 a site on Adelaide Road
was purchased, and building commenced.
On 18 February 1904, with the transfer of patients from the National Eye Hospital and St. Mark’s Hospital,
the Royal Victoria Eye and Ear Hospital became a physical reality, under a single roof and on the site on
which it stands today.
The Hospital is governed by the President and the Council, and managed by the Hospital Management
Group which consists of: - Chief Executive, Director of Strategy and Corporate Affairs, Director of Finance
and Organisation Services, Director of Nursing, Director of Operations and Human Resources, Medical
Director and Director of Education and Research..
The Hospital’s annual activity is about 7,000 in-patients, 40,000 OPD (Out-Patients Department) attendees,
and 40,000 Accident and Emergency attendees.
